Output eb55bcfcb6866f76e6e07e1c1a8cab50f1f75507417bbcac924b1e491c9b296d:1

value
6984422098205
script pubkey
OP_0 OP_PUSHBYTES_20 284af14bb619cb672e028d3a17341df63a25faed
address
tb1q9p90zjakr89kwtsz35apwdqa7cazt7hdf93rpg
transaction
eb55bcfcb6866f76e6e07e1c1a8cab50f1f75507417bbcac924b1e491c9b296d
confirmations
170775
spent
true